Hike Wanale Waterfalls Mbale
Hike Wanale Waterfalls Mbale

Wanale Hike is a beautiful hike located in Mbale with a height of 2090 Meters. Wanale Cliff is an amazing steep hill overlooking the incredible Valley and the entire Mbale city with the lowlands of Tororo.

After hiking the steep slopes and reaching the top, you’ll be rewarded with stunning views. A descent to the view of the waterfall coming down from the sheer rocks into the community, and not forgetting the most famous volcanic mountain in Uganda: Mount Elgon.

Climbing Wanale is one of the hidden gems in Uganda a hiker can experience. A popular (and more intense) hike that will take you roughly 3-4 hours to complete the entire trip.

How to access Wanale

The hike starts in Mbale town, and laying on the foothills of Mount Elgon, it is one of those hikes you shouldn’t miss if you are visiting Mbale, either for business or pleasure. It is an exhilarating hike, and the reward of making it to the top and descending to amazing waterfalls is an achievement of an exceptional experience.

What you need to know

  • Book at least one day before your arrival.
  • Come along with proper hiking shoes since the hiking of steep rocks, and water coming down on the rocks.
  • Bring a bottle of water, because the hike will leave you dehydrated.
  • Pack a rain jacket on your small backpack and sacks to enjoy when reach the top.
  • Don’t forget your hand camera, the view from the top is extraordinary.
  • Bring you are suncream and sunglasses.

Which tribe is found in Wanale?

Wanale Cliff is situated in Mbale town found Eastern Uganda, and it takes a huge surface area of Bugisu land, characterized by Bugisu-speaking people living around the entire area and speaking Lugisu as their mother language.
